Here is my successful test of this.  Plus I am able to load these datetime
variables into my table so I know this will all work.

My test program:

SET VAR vKeepTime = (CVAL("time format"))

SET TIME FORMAT HH:MM

SET VAR vDateTime1 DATETIME = (DATETIME( "10/16/2012", .#time))
SET VAR vDateTime2 DATETIME = .#NOW

SET VAR vSeconds INTEGER = (.vDateTime2 - .vDateTime1)
SET VAR vMinutes DOUBLE = (.vSeconds / 60)
SET VAR vHours   DOUBLE = (.vMinutes / 60)

SHOW VAR

SET TIME FORMAT &vKeepTime


Here's the resulting variable list:
vDateTime1         = 10/16/12 12:58                           DATETIME
vDateTime2         = 10/17/12 12:58                           DATETIME
vSeconds           = 86390                                    INTEGER 
vMinutes           = 1439.83333333333                         DOUBLE  
vHours             = 23.9972222222222                         DOUBLE  


Thanks for the interesting discussion!

Karen

Reply via email to